Step 1
In a small bowl, whisk the ground flaxseed and water and set aside for 5 minutes to sit to make your flax egg.
Step 2
In a large bowl or stand mixer beat the butter and sugar together until fluffy.
Step 3
Next, mix in your flax egg, and vanilla and scrape the sides as needed
Step 4
After that add in your flour, oats,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t into the mixer with the wet ingredients and mix until everything is combined.
Step 5
Then, add the chocolate chips and stir in by hand and chill in the fridge for 30 mins.
Step 6
While the dough is chilling, preheat your o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it and line 2 baking sheets with parchment paper.
Step 7
After the dough has chilled, scoop about 1.5 tablespoons of dough and roll into a ball and then slightly flatten onto the parchment paper.
Step 8
Bake the cookies for 10-12 minutes, mine took the full 12 minutes but every oven is different.
Step 9
Then, remove the cookies from the oven and let them cool.
Step 10
Once cooled, serve and enjoy!
